#2de572 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#2de572 is composed of 17.6% red, 89.8% green and 44.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 80.3% cyan, 0% magenta, 50.2% yellow and 10.2% black. It has a hue angle of 142.5 degrees, a saturation of 78% and a lightness of 53.7%. #2de572 color hex could be obtained by blending #5affe4 with #00cb00. Closest websafe color is: #33cc66.

Shades and Tints of #2de572
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#021108 is the darkest color, while #feffff is the lightest one.

Tones of #2de572
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#888a89 is the less saturated color, while #1bf76d is the most saturated one.
